Pacific Vision Foundation matches $1.5M donation for ASC

Pacific Vision Foundation matched a $1.5 million donation supporting its forthcoming ASC.

Advertisement

Three notes:

1. PVF plans to open Pacific Vision Surgery Center in San Francisco this winter.

2. Physicians at the ASC will treat low-income patients regardless of their ability to pay.

3. Lions Eye Foundation, a nonprofit company, donated $1.5 million toward the project.
